Mental Subtraction

Children will learn how to subtract numbers mentally through a range of different activities. They will look at the vocabulary of subtraction, and use this knowledge to solve word problems. Children will use the inverse operation to check their calculations, and find missing numbers in subtraction number sentences. Finally, they will apply this knowledge to real-life money problems involving reducing prices and giving change.

Lesson 1

Let's Subtract

In this first lesson, children will be introduced to subtracting mentally. They will learn how to subtract multiples of 1, 10 and 100 from three-digit numbers. Children can generate their own subtraction number sentences to solve, or in the alternate activity, can play a game based on what they have learnt.

Lesson 2

Vocabulary

The lesson begins with children answering some quick-fire subtraction questions. Your class are then introduced to the different vocabulary associated with subtraction. They will identify this vocabulary in word problems, and then solve them. Children will apply this understanding in their independent work, where they can play a subtraction-based game, or work out number facts about an alien!

Lesson 3

Inverse Operation

Children will be introduced to the term ‘inverse’, and will learn how to use the inverse operation to check the answers to subtraction number sentences. They will use this method to independently check and correct given number sentences, or alternatively, children can play a game where they have to use their knowledge of the inverse operation.

Lesson 4

Missing Number Problems

In this lesson, children will be reminded of their understanding of the inverse operation and how it can be used to check answers. They will then learn how to use this knowledge to find missing numbers in subtraction number sentences. In the independent activity, children will choose the correct missing numbers from a given set of answers. Alternatively, they can use their knowledge to solve subtraction puzzles.

Lesson 5

Money

In this final lesson, children will apply their knowledge and understanding of subtraction to real-life money problems. They will learn how to reduce prices, total amounts and then work out change from a specified amount. In their independent activities, children will solve two-step and multi-step word problems involving money.
